Book 402 Pressurized Metal Processing Technology: Part. : New methods of metal pressure treatment. H. 2. Deformation of liquid metals" by Krupin A. In. , Solovyova V. I. and Bratenko V. N. is an important work in the field of metallurgy and materials science, which will be of particular interest to specialists, engineers and students studying metalworking technologies . This work is a continuation of a series of publications devoted to modern methods of metal processing, and the second part focuses on the deformation of liquid metals, which opens new horizons in the understanding and application of technologies. The book immerses the reader in the world of innovative methods that allow to significantly improve the characteristics of metal products. The authors consider various aspects of deformation, including theoretical foundations, practical applications and the latest achievements in this field.
